Career path

Career Role (Media & Humanitarianism) Description
Communications Officer (International NGOs) Develop and implement communication strategies for humanitarian crises, leveraging media to raise awareness and secure funding. Strong digital media skills are essential.
Digital Media Specialist (Humanitarian Aid) Manage social media campaigns, create engaging content, and use digital tools to amplify humanitarian stories and drive engagement. Requires expertise in content creation and social media analytics.
Journalist (Conflict Zones) Report on humanitarian issues from conflict zones, ensuring accuracy and ethical considerations while providing crucial information to the public. Requires resilience and adaptability.
Fundraising Manager (Charity) Develop and execute fundraising plans, utilizing media channels to appeal to donors and secure funding for humanitarian projects. Strong storytelling and media relations skills are key.
